Prince Jacques and Princess Gabriella spend time with ‘auntie’ Princess Caroline


Charlotte Casiraghi joined her little cousins at the event


Prince Jacques and Princess Gabriella spend time with 'auntie' Princess Caroline© Getty Images
Alexandra HurtadoContributor
SEPTEMBER 14, 2021 4:58 PM EDTSEP 14, 2021, 4:58 PM EDT

 Prince Jacques  and  Princess Gabriella  of Monaco enjoyed quality time with their cousin  Charlotte Casiraghi  and aunt  Princess Caroline  over the weekend.  Prince Albert  and  Princess Charlene ’s six-year-old twins visited the Monaco International Dog Show on Saturday with their royal relatives, including Mélanie-Antoinette De Massy, daughter of Caroline’s late first cousin Baroness Elizabeth-Ann de Massy.

Gabriella was pictured in a wheelchair sporting a pink cast on her right leg. Despite her injury, the little Princess appeared to be in good spirits holding dogs during the show.

Princess Charlene, who has been recovering in Africa from an infection she contracted back in May, shared photos from her son and daughter’s outing, writing: “Spending time with their auntie HRH Princess Caroline and their cousins at the annual dog show….❤️🙏.”

View post on Instagram
 

The family outing came days after Jacques and Gabriella returned to school. The young Prince and Princess attended their first day of school at François d’Assise-Nicolas Barré (FANB) last Monday, according to the  Monaco Tribune .

Prior to their return to school, Jacques and Gabriella visited their mother in Africa. Charlene celebrated her long-awaited reunion with her kids and husband with a post on Instagram, while also revealing that Gabriella had given herself a haircut. Alongside the pictures, the former Olympic swimmer wrote: “I am so thrilled to have my family back with me❤️(Gabriella decided to give herself a haircut!!!) Sorry my Bella I tried my best to fix it 🙈.”
